Deposit red dug from earth
Where all about is solid stone,
Pointing up volcanic crags
That still contain a fossil bone.

Moulded mould with fingers warmth
Almost alive and breathing,
Thrown down square on spinning spit
To start new life a heaving.

Thumbs thrust through to shear and shape,
To bend and bear and bring
A feeling natural, born of man,
At flicking finger sing.

In ovens heat to gyrate and groan
With breath a stifling sigh,
When cool winds blow and texture smooth,
New life as fires die.

This super special chalice,
Glowing bright in rainbow shades of green,
When filled to brim with nectar
Recalls Skyeramics scene.
